Breaking Down the Numbers: A Practical Example

Suppose you deposit £30, claim the N Go first deposit deal, and immediately switch to a slot with an RTP of 96.5 %. If you bet £1 per spin, you need 30 × 30 = 900 spins to meet the requirement, costing you £900 in turnover. The expected return after those spins is £870, leaving you £30 in the red.

  • Deposit £30 → bonus £30
  • Wagering 30x → £900 turnover
  • Expected RTP 96.5 % → £870 return
  • Net loss £30
